LA Police Seeking a C7 Corvette with Virginia Tag 'LOL GAS' Suspected of Attempted GTA

Photo Credit: Los Angeles Sheriff’s Department


A gray C7 Corvette with a Virginia “Don’t Tread on Me” license plate “LOL GAS” is being sought by authorities in Calabasas, California after an attempted grand theft auto and vehicle burglary.

The Los Angeles County Sheriff’s Department says a man exited the passenger side of the Corvette, then smashed the victim’s driver side window, stole a removable roof panel, and tried to start the vehicle.

The incident happened on Oct. 9 in the 24000 block of Calabasas Road, authorities said.

If you have information, please call LA Crime Stoppers at (800) 222-TIPS (8477).
